Hey is it ok to run 15mm pipes down the corner of a room with nail in clips then let the plasterer dot and dab over them or do they need chasing in? Also are they ok on external walls or can the pipes freezing be an issue? Thanks for any information,
 
Sponsored Links
As long as they are not gas pipes then generally yes.

Anything will freeze if you don't have any heat in the house.

Tony
 
It will not be a problem at all and is done quite often on new builds purely for aesthetic reasons

You will be surprised how many cable pipes and all sorts are hidden behind dot and dab plasterboard :D
 
But remember where you put them because when you drill holes for your curtain poles, tie backs etc. you can get an elegant water feature if you drill through one of the pipes...

Thanks if putting copper behind dot and dab plasterboard does it need protecting in anyway?
 
get some push on (stitched) hair felt & put it over the pipes before you clip them
